I ordered a new office chair on eBay and it arrived about an hour ago. I went to assemble it however the shaft that gets inserted into the base and the bottom of the seat is missing. The three white covers that cover the shaft are in the box but not the steel shaft itself. Please advise as I was going to contact the seller myself but it appears eBay does not want me to handle my claim that way.

I would contact the seller first. If they have more chairs they would be able to send you a shaft or give you a parttial refund to order a replacement shaft. I'm sure they would be happy to do that than have you open a case and they have to pay return shipping and you have to box it back up and return it and wait on a refund.
Then if the seller doesn't solve the problem then you open a return case. People here suggest you open a case if it's not as described before even contacting the seller, and I think that's wrong. Sellers should be told of the problem and given an opportunity to fix the problem before they file a not as described case or automatically open a return.
